Trestle Mats – Douglas Fir
These beautiful Trestle Mats are being used to build a temporary trestle bridge from a river bank edge to work on a rail line. Steel pilings and under-structure with the trestle mats as a deck above for Crawler Cranes and utility trucks to have access. Notice there is no daps or notches in the ends of the mats, they have an internal lifting plate for rigging purposes. This means the trestle floor (deck) will have no holes.
